BB&K Welcomes Legislative Assistant Annick C. Miller Rivera

Press Releases

Addition Gives Firm and Clients a Stronger Voice in Federal Governmental Relations

WASHINGTON, D.C. - We are pleased to announce that Annick C. Miller Rivera has joined Best Best & Krieger LLP as a legislative assistant in the firm’s Washington, D.C. office. She will work closely with the firm’s Governmental Affairs senior director in developing and implementing legislative action plans — especially on policies related to water, the environment and related infrastructure issues, as well as telecommunications.

Prior to joining BB&K, Miller Rivera served as legislative assistant to former House Natural Resources Committee Chairman "Doc" Hastings (R-Washington). In this role, she briefed and advised the Congressman on various policy issues and legislative actions, including agriculture and water and their interconnections.

“With four years of working on Capitol Hill, Annick brings to BB&K a unique perspective on complicated policy issues that will benefit the firm’s clients and bolster its growing lobbying services,” said Governmental Affairs Senior Director John Freshman.

Miller Rivera has a master’s degree in public policy from George Mason University and a bachelor’s degree in international business from Johnson & Wales University.
